description

NICE guidelines include an adult obesity care pathway for people with a BMI of 35+in the presence of significant co-morbid conditions or BMI 40+, some of whom have been referred for consideration of bariatric surgery, as being eligible for tier 3 specialist weight management support.

The aim is to deliver a specialised multi-disciplinary service is a community setting with an emphasis on psychological support for the increasing numbers of people who have failed to achieve a healthy weight through other weight loss services. Tier 3 will motivate, empower and facilitate individuals to make sustainable healthy lifestyle changes in their eating and physical activity behaviour which results in weight loss and an increase in self-confidence and self-efficacy.

The service will provide better treatment and package of care for these individuals. As defined by NICE, tier 3 SWAMS is to provide effective and appropriate therapeutic and educational interventions that enable people to develop coping strategies and make behaviour changes to successfully achieve sustained weight loss. Key elements of a specialist service include: -

Being multi-component: involving interventions that address issues related to underpinning psychological issues, nutrition/dietary patterns and enabling individuals to become more physically active.
Working with individuals who have increasing levels and complex obesity with related co-morbidities (including those who have tried repeatedly to lose weight) and providing support for them to lose weight safely through sustainable lifestyle changes.
Providing assessment and support for individuals who have been referred to tier 4 specialist weight management services (bariatric surgery).
Preparation and referral of appropriate patients to an NHS commissioned bariatric surgical provider after a period of stabalisation, and pre-surgery preparation as appropriate for the service
